Address 1HsnB6pfcyntXErzEkjVNFJrJ5uzouWze9
- sat balance
- 340922
- outputs
-
- 38187a4948a969455fc4c43d52d9e9d56d3c34018c0ec8e976dff87dc2538a16:0
- 8c7f8230e75f22ab9a9d99f96cd02a4738ec0766e4a450d3a10311e9ccd74232:0
- 1ea322ff80b26e60bf57bba08534fcc7bf64dd6d88d1cc5a69394f8cd445b784:0
- 2352528ba9b58045511d164b540a99fc0451409ab2034ee7cb045256723a4d8e:0
- bbf980ef755f11616596956659429d558c9da6decb1c1a4d145487efb22285e0:0